LILBURN, Ga. – The University of South Carolina Aiken
women's basketball team is ranked 15th in the
latest USA Today/ESPN Division II Top 25 Coaches' Poll.
USC Aiken is one of three Peach Belt Conference teams ranked
currently with Clayton State the highest ranked PBC squad at No. 2.
Lander also joined the rankings this week at No. 24.
The Pacers were ranked 17th in the preseason USA
Today/ESPN Division II Top 25 Coaches' Poll. In the first regular
season poll of 2011-12 on Nov. 22, USC Aiken checked in at No. 23.
The Pacers were ranked 21st on Nov. 29. USC Aiken
was ranked 18th in the Dec. 6 poll. In the last
poll of the 2011 portion of the 2011-12 regular season on Dec. 13,
USC Aiken was ranked 16th.
The first poll of 2012 saw the Pacers ranked 14th.
USC Aiken was ranked 13th on Jan. 10 and
11th on Jan. 17.
USC Aiken has been in the top-25 for at least one week in four
of the last five seasons.
The Pacers have now been ranked in 21 straight USA Today/ESPN
Division II Top 25 Coaches' Poll.
USC Aiken picked up a 65-42 victory over Georgia Southwestern on
Monday evening at the Convocation Center.
USC Aiken (15-2, 8-1 PBC) has now won 14 of its last 15 games.
The Pacers are a perfect 9-0 at the Convocation Center in the
2011-12 regular season.
USC Aiken will next travel to Montevallo, Ala. for its first
game against former Pacer assistant Cindy Hilbrich and the
Montevallo Falcons. USC Aiken head coach Mike Brandt and the Pacers
will take on his former protégé Hilbrich and the
Falcons at 6:30 p.m. EST on Thursday, Jan. 26.
